3. The case of the petitioner is that the petitioner was appointed as a Salesman in the third respondent's office and was subsequently suspended from service on 25.07.2013 without the issuance of any prior show cause notice. From the date of the suspension till the date of retirement, no subsistence allowance was paid to him. Aggrieved by the same, the petitioner preferred a revision, pursuant to which, the second respondent passed an order. However, despite such order, no subsistence allowance was disbursed. Hence, the petitioner filed W.P.No.6400 of 2020, which was disposed of with a direction to the third respondent to pay the subsistence allowance for the said period. In compliance with the said order, Rs.1,65,204/- was paid to him, however, the balance amount of Rs.1,98,703/- remains unpaid till date.

Despite several representations made by the petitioner, no action was taken. Therefore, he filed an appeal, but no orders have been passed. Subsequently, the petitioner submitted a representation dated 10.01.2025 requesting disbursement of the balance amount. Hence, the present petition has been filed for the aforesaid relief.

4. Heard the learned counsel for the petitioner and the learned Additional Government Pleader for the first and second respondents and the learned Government Advocate for the third respondent.

5. Though several grounds have been raised, this Court finds that it would be appropriate to issue a direction to the third respondent, without going into the merits of the case, to consider the representation of the petitioner dated 10.01.2025 and pass orders, on its own merits, in accordance with law, within a period of eight we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order. It is made clear that this Court has not made any observation with regard to the merits of the petitioner's claim.

6. With the above direction, this Writ Petition is disposed of. No costs.
